Info:
- Local League uses Sports Illustrated (SI) as their website hosting
- Cannot control "Roster" in SI, league has it locked for even Managers
Here is the issue/feature request:
Since we are using SI, I have the ability to import our games, game info, and roster into Game Manager. The problem is, I have customized player info under Player Manager (Added last name, changed last name form initial to full last name, etc), so every time I import a game and it imports the Roster from SI, it creates new players for me as they do not match identically what's being imported from SI. Merge, you say? Well you can't merge two players when one of the players is rostered in a pending game (so iScore tells me within the app), plus, that's just another extra step I have to do every time I want to import a game.
I've gotten around this for now by simply not importing games from SI, and it's not a big deal to create a game, but it would be nice to have some customization options when you're importing, such as a checkbox to NOT import rosters. Then all of the game data could be imported, and (hopefully) by default it would take the roster/lineup that is set in iScore instead of SI. This would have an added layer of benefit for leagues such as mine, as our league doesn't use the "Roster" in SI as an actual starting lineup - it's simply an alphabetical (A-Z) roster of the kids on the team (and this is locked so even the team manager has no control of the Roster). So even though I've set a starting lineup in iScore with starting fielding positions, that gets wiped out every time I import a game back to the alphabetical listing from SI.
I'm also unclear about the link between SI and iScore to the game as far as the Score Casts are concerned. If I don't import a game from SI into iScore, will the Score Cast shortcut from the SI mobile app still link correctly to the game I have manually created?
